Output fb71adda730be5375fbe6fe007d86831d2d4e8ddad5e2fc219b6bceba497af8a:3

value
759882
script pubkey
OP_0 OP_PUSHBYTES_20 6ea94ff695a5abecefe24054ede85df3f1679ae0
address
bc1qd655la545k47emlzgp2wm6za70ck0xhqjpnwvc
transaction
fb71adda730be5375fbe6fe007d86831d2d4e8ddad5e2fc219b6bceba497af8a
confirmations
125352
spent
true